Rector's Directive No. 36/2020 ****************************************************************************************** * Support for submitting ERC grant applications at Charles University ****************************************************************************************** Responsible: Research Support Office Effective date: 1 October 2020 ****************************************************************************************** * Article 1 Introductory provisiosn ****************************************************************************************** The objective of the support is to motivate the academic and research staff to submit high applications for grants of the European Research Council (the “ERC”). The support will be resources set aside by the university as a part of the Breakdown of Non-Investment Contrib Subsidies at Charles University (the “university”) in accordance with the Strategic Plan o ****************************************************************************************** * Article 2 Conditions for providing the support ****************************************************************************************** An application may be submitted by an applicant who a.cooperates while preparing their ERC grant application with a university contact employe coordinator at the university (the university contact employee must be given access to t application in the Funding and Tenders portal) and b.is a member of the academic or research staff of the university at the time of submittin application for support. The maximum amount of support is CZK 100,000. Submitting an application for support under this directive excludes the option of submitti for support relating to preparation of collaborative projects in accordance with Rector’s 63/2017. Allocated support may be used according to the discretion of the applicant, for e remuneration, refunding travel expenses, or otherwise in accordance with Act no. 130/2002 for Research and Development. ****************************************************************************************** * Article 3 Procedures for submitting the application ****************************************************************************************** The application for support may be submitted any time after submitting the ERC grant appli later than 1 October of the calendar year in which the ERC grant application was submitted for support with all attachments are submitted electronically to the e-mail address ec@cun application for support must contain the following: a.The ERC grant type that the applicant is applying for and the submission date, b.The complete text of the submitted ERC grant application. ****************************************************************************************** * Article 4 Assessment of submitted applications ****************************************************************************************** Only applications that fulfil the conditions set out in articles 2 and 3 of this directive assessed. Support will be granted based on a decision of the Vice-Rector for Research on r the ERC coordinator and will be contingent on the budget. A decision on applications for support will be issued no later than 1 December of the spec ****************************************************************************************** * Article 5 Additional provisions ****************************************************************************************** The applicant is responsible for ensuring that the support is used efficiently, economical effectively and in accordance with the relevant legal regulations, the terms and condition of Education, Youth and Sports, and this directive. ****************************************************************************************** * Article 6 Final provisions ****************************************************************************************** Rector’s Measure no. 54/2018 is hereby rescinded.
